Location:
DMV Headquarters, Sacramento
Under direction of the Staff Services Manager I, serves as the Legal Affairs Division (LAD) Facilities Coordinator between the LAD and the Facilities Operations Branch. Coordinates and conducts the most challenging facility-related projects for employee moves, office openings and closures, equipment changes, and other facility issues.
Job Description and DutiesUnder the direction of the Staff Services Manager I, serves as the LAD Facilities Coordinator between the LAD and the Facilities Operations Branch. Coordinates and conducts the most challenging and complex facility-related projects for employee moves, office openings and closures, equipment changes, and other facility issues. To be considered for this job vacancy, applicants must indicate the Job Control/Code (JC) number and position number(s) in the “EXAMINATION(S) OR JOB TITLE(S) FOR WHICH YOU ARE APPLYING” box of the Examination/Employment Application (STD. 678), and submit all items listed under Required Application Documents by the Final Filing Date. Employment history information must be submitted on the STD. 678; attaching a resume is not sufficient for providing employment history.
Failure to indicate required information or submit all items by the Final Filing Date may result in elimination from the recruitment process.
